Transaction 1373508df13af50521df99ae371083d098499d39de6fe213b736badc545c0959

1 Input
2 Outputs
  • 1373508df13af50521df99ae371083d098499d39de6fe213b736badc545c0959:0
  • value  595000
    address  34AgoVJknzjCGrKCYRhzTHvjJBf6RMRgkJ
  • 1373508df13af50521df99ae371083d098499d39de6fe213b736badc545c0959:1
  • value  18068795
    address  3HFuP6r5JAeaSsMSQrtFoKHzPTT9cEAc3e